Clogged Drain Water Removal Cost in Needham, MA
The cost of clogged drain water removal in Needham, MA varies based on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s and are subject to change. Prices can vary a lot. Get a free estimate today.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ions. |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age. |
| Equipment rental and usage | $50 – $200 | Size of affected area and severity of damage. |
| Emergency response and travel fees | $100 – $500 | Location, time of day, and severity of damage. |
| More services (e.g., mold remediation) |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. |
